The Toronto Maple Leafs find themselves in a tense situation as they await the return of their defensive stalwart, Chris Tanev. With the playoffs on the horizon, every game matters, and Tanev's absence has been a glaring issue for the team. As they gear up to face the Florida Panthers on Thursday, all eyes are on whether Tanev will be back on the ice or remain sidelined with his upper-body injury.

Will Chris Tanev play against the Panthers?




Tanev sustained an upper-body injury after a hard but clean first-period hit into the boards by Johnny Beecher. The collision forced the defenseman to leave the game early, and he has now missed six games. The Leafs have struggled without Tanev, losing three straight games before securing a win against the Utah Hockey Club in overtime.


"He’s close, I’d say. He’s getting better. He’s improving every day. We’ll just have to see. I don’t really have a timeline yet," Berube stated. "It’s day-to-day here, and we’ll make a decision tomorrow and see how he feels."

Chris Tanev practiced on Wednesday, but his status for Thursday's game remains uncertain. He has been out since Feb. 25 with an upper-body injury. Toronto placed him on injured reserve before the trade deadline on March 7. He has played 57 games this season, recording two goals and 17 points.


In his previous update before Monday's game against Utah, Berube said: "He's going through practice, and he's not where he wants to be. We gotta be careful with this situation. It's unfortunate because we do miss him. He's a big part of our team, but at the same time, we want to do what's best for the player and the player's gotta do what's best for himself." Leafs face crucial test without defensive anchor



Tanev has a plus-minus rating of plus-26, and his Maple Leafs teammates recognize his importance to the team.


“Starts in the D-zone a lot of times and doesn’t care. Doesn't complain about it. Just does his job. And he's a guy that you love to have on your team and in the locker room,” Mitch Marner mentioned following his injury, via Sportsnet.


NHL insider Nick Kypreos believes the Maple Leafs need Chris Tanev to be healthy to succeed in the Stanley Cup Playoffs. Tanev was expected to return against Colorado but remained out. With fewer than 20 games left, Kypreos sees his absence as a major concern.


"We're not even sure what's going on with Tanev... (He is) questionable for Thursday against Florida. And it’s not going well," Kypreos said." ... your best and most reliable defenseman has a questionable injury. Yeah, that’s not a good sign for a team."


Toronto added Brandon Carlo at the trade deadline to help strengthen the defense. The Leafs will decide on Tanev's return before Thursday's game. His comeback could be the boost they need to solidify their defense and build momentum as they approach the postseason.
